## Tolvane Environments — Job Queue Replacement

Tolvane replaced its homegrown job queue with the managed Cindercrest broker in all environments. The old queue accepted unauthenticated local enqueues; the new broker enforces mutual TLS and per-environment credentials. Dev, staging, and prod each run isolated broker clusters with no cross-environment routing. Dead-letter handling is centralized and audited. For review, the per-environment broker settings are as follows.

config for bahop-baduf:
[kasion]
team = lamath
access_code = ac_d807e5
host = kasion.paliqcloud.corp
port = 4000
owner = julix.tamvan
peer = frair.qorvelsoft.local

Hey — handing off the cold-start work on the Brimjet handlers. Short version: pre-warming helps the checkout path but not the report generators, and bumping memory past 512 made things worse. I left flame graphs and a tuning diary for whoever picks this up next. Everything's collected on the internal page below:

runbook for kawip-tafog: https://argocd.nelvrohq.internal/build

RUNBOOK 7.3 — Payslips, Marrow Creek Yard

Marrow Creek has no printer, so payslips are printed at the Delton hub each fortnight and sent out sealed. Shift lead checks the envelope count against the roster before release. Transport is handled by Fenwick Runners on the Thursday loop. At hand-over, the shift lead must relay the following instruction to the courier:

drop instructions, yafof-kajeg: the zorvan ralath courier leaves the rusath pelox julael ledger at gate 3126 under passcode 490256